The Core Power Proposition: Uninterrupted Workflow Dynamics

This power source provides a robust 18 volts, coupled with a substantial 6.0 amp-hour capacity. This translates directly to 6000 milliamp-hours of energy storage. Such specifications are foundational for sustained operation, particularly for high-draw tools like circular saws or reciprocating saws that consume significant power during heavy use. Engineering for Endurance: Beyond the Surface Aesthetics

The battery's construction features a durable outer housing, visibly crafted to withstand the rigors of demanding work environments. This robust exterior is designed to protect the delicate internal lithium-ion cells from physical damage. Specific authenticity markers are also highlighted, such as the "White Lid" covering the bottom screw hole and the "Red Tab" for installation confirmation. These are crucial details for verification. The Ecosystem Advantage: Unlocking Broad Tool Versatility

The provided images showcase the battery's compatibility with "Over 60+ tools" within the Makita 18V LXT platform. Various electric drills, impact drivers, chainsaws, angle grinders, circular saws, reciprocating saws, blowers, and even more specialized tools like concrete vibrators or rebar cutters are depicted. This broad compatibility is a major selling point, highlighting the system's expansive capabilities and flexibility. This wide range of compatible tools implies exceptional versatility for the user. A single battery type can power an entire arsenal of cordless tools, from heavy-duty demolition hammers to precision finishing sanders, eliminating the need for multiple, disparate battery systems.
